Top 5 Architecture Games on Android in New Zealand: Q2 2023
Discover the performance trends of the top 5 architecture games on Android in New Zealand during Q2 2023, including weekly downloads, revenue, and active users.
The second quarter of 2023 saw interesting trends in the performance of the top 5 architecture games on Android in New Zealand. Here's a detailed look at their weekly downloads, revenue, and active users, based on data from Sensor Tower.
Tower Craft - Block Building showed a steady increase in weekly downloads, peaking at 255 in mid-April before stabilizing around 142 by the end of June. The game's weekly revenue saw a significant uptick in June, reaching $21 in the week of June 12. Weekly active users also showed a positive trend, peaking at 591 in mid-April and maintaining a stable range around 415 by the end of the quarter.
Construction Set experienced a varied performance. Weekly downloads fluctuated, starting at 295 at the end of March and dropping to around 143 by late June. The game's revenue was modest, peaking at $19 in early April. Active users saw a decline from 1.8K in late March to about 1.2K by the end of June.
Idle Construction 3D had relatively low but stable weekly downloads, ranging from 67 to 120 throughout the quarter. Revenue remained minimal, with occasional peaks, the highest being $16 in late May. Active users showed a slight decline from 280 in late March to 267 by the end of June.
LEGO® Tower maintained a consistent performance in weekly downloads, ranging between 53 and 85. Revenue peaked at $31 in mid-April and saw moderate fluctuations throughout the quarter. Weekly active users remained stable, hovering around 250 to 275.
Pocket Build also showed consistent weekly downloads, ranging between 50 and 79. Revenue was fairly low, with occasional peaks, the highest being $16 in early April. Active users remained steady, ranging from 401 to 442 throughout the quarter.
